Setting up the unit couldnt be easier! plug the thing in, open the programme and then everything is self evident!
I set it up so i have:
1) auto roof down and up - which isnt interuped by opening the door or starting the engine.
2) one touch buttons inside
3) up to 30kph roof up or down (though once started it will carry on even if you accelerate - so will have to be a little careful of that)
4) mirror fold once locked and open out when drivers door opened.
5) All window switch now one touch up
